One Swallow

One robin redbreast doesn’t mean its winter,
A car in front does not imply a jam.
You won’t turn into wood from one small splinter,
It doesn’t mean it’s Spring when one smells lamb.

Losing slumps do not mean there are crises,
Substitutions don’t imply unrest,
Fishy referees aren’t always Pisces,
Winning Cup ties doesn’t mean you’re best.

A fail in Irish doesn’t make you dumber,
You can’t judge people from their home address,
A 4-2 win does not mean it is summer,
But things got somewhat milder nonetheless.
